Rhodochrosite is a manganese carbonate mineral with chemical composition MnCO3. In its pure form (rare), it is typically a rose-red colour, but it can also be shades of pink to pale brown. It streaks white, and its Mohs hardness varies between 3.5 and 4.5. Its specific gravity is between 3.45 and 3.6. It crystallizes in the trigonal system, and cleaves with rhombohedral carbonate cleavage in three directions. Crystal twinning often is present. WebManganese carbonate occurs naturally as the mineral rhodochrosite but it is typically produced industrially. It is a pale pink, water-insoluble solid. Approximately 20,000 metric tonnes were produced in 2005. ... Pink rhodochrosite, the mineral form of MnCO 3, is of practical value as well as sought by collectors. In addition to prismatic, tabular, or rhombohedral crystals, Rhodochrosite can be large, granular, botryoidal, nodular, or stalactitic in form.

WebGenerally, rhodochrosite will form as massive deposits from ascending hydrothermal fluids that fill cavities within metamorphic rock.
